Australia coach Pim Verbeek says Japan “under more pressure”

January 19th, 2009 | By: 21 | No Comments »

Australia coach Pim Verbeek said to The Sydney Morning Herald of the upcoming February 11 clash against Japan:

“They have to win at home against us. That means they are under more pressure than we are.

“Okay, we want to win, but we don’t have to win. The pressure is more on their side.”

“We always thought Uzbekistan would be one of the danger teams and they are still in the race, don’t forget.

“Japan still have to go there (Uzbekistan), so anything is possible.”
